Sunbati
I have the first and the second of the Al-Nazaer Sunbati CDs (I got them in Kuwait). Yes, the style is different from Sunbati's, perhaps not as
refined although technically very accomplished. I find the incessant tremolo a bit overpowering, but it's good stuff apart from that.
